Multi-layered clothing that could be used to conceal contraband, such as coats and sweatshirts, are not allowed in the meeting area. <br />Search: Residents are subject to clothed or unclothed search before and after meetings. All persons, their vehicles, and possessions brought onto IDOC property or entering a correctional <br />facility are subject to search. Failure to submit to a search will result in a termination of access privileges. <br />Contraband: It is a crime to introduce weapons, drugs, or other contraband into a prison facility. Staff may search any items entering the meeting area. The IDOC uses metal detectors, <br />trained narcotic and tobacco detection dogs, and conducts searches to ensure security and to enforce state law. <br />Tobacco-free Facilities: All IDOC facilities are tobacco free. Individuals must not bring any form of tobacco into an IDOC facility. Tobacco is contraband and is a criminal offense in <br />IDOC correctional facilities. <br />Behavior: The Idaho Department of Correction (IDOC) does not tolerate disrespectful or aggressive behavior to include loud, threatening, abusive, or profane language; verbal or physical <br />altercations toward staff members, residents, or others; inappropriate physical contact; or improper use or abuse of state property. <br />Under the Influence: Access is denied to individuals suspected of being under the influence of intoxicating beverages or drugs and access privileges may be temporarily or permanently <br />revoked. <br />Food and Drink: No outside food or drink is allowed in any correctional facilities. If vending machines are present in the meeting area, attorneys and attorney agents may purchase food <br />and drink items for their own consumption but must dispose of or take them at the end of the meeting. <br />Cleaning the Meeting Area: The resident is responsible to clean the assigned area after the meeting. <br />Leaving the Area: Residents, attorneys, agents of the attorney, or professional individuals cannot leave the room and then return except for approved restroom breaks as directed by staff. <br />An IDOC supervisor must approve any exceptions. <br />Physical Contact: No physical contact is allowed except a handshake at the beginning and end of the meeting. <br />Contact Only the Approved Resident(s): Individuals can only talk with the resident(s) they are approved to contact.
